Subject: [PATCH 2/3] NFS: Allocate a scratch page for READ_PLUS
Date: Thu, 3 Dec 2020 15:18:40 -0500 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<20201203201841.103294-3-Anna.Schumaker@Netapp.com>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<20201203201841.103294-1-Anna.Schumaker@Netapp.com>
From: Anna Schumaker <Anna.Schumaker@Netapp.com>
We might need this to better handle shifting around data in the reply
buffer.
Suggested-by: Trond Myklebust <trond.myklebust@hammerspace.com>
Signed-off-by: Anna Schumaker <Anna.Schumaker@Netapp.com>
---
fs/nfs/nfs42xdr.c | 2 ++
fs/nfs/read.c | 13 +++++++++++--
include/linux/nfs_xdr.h | 1 +
3 files changed, 14 insertions(+), 2 deletions(-)
diff --git a/fs/nfs/nfs42xdr.c b/fs/nfs/nfs42xdr.c
index 8432bd6b95f0..ef095a5f86f7 100644
--- a/fs/nfs/nfs42xdr.c
+++ b/fs/nfs/nfs42xdr.c
@@ -1297,6 +1297,8 @@ static int nfs4_xdr_dec_read_plus(struct rpc_rqst *rqstp,
struct compound_hdr hdr;
int status;
+ xdr_set_scratch_buffer(xdr, page_address(res->scratch), PAGE_SIZE);
+
status = decode_compound_hdr(xdr, &hdr);
if (status)
goto out;
diff --git a/fs/nfs/read.c b/fs/nfs/read.c
index eb854f1f86e2..012deb5a136f 100644
--- a/fs/nfs/read.c
+++ b/fs/nfs/read.c
@@ -37,15 +37,24 @@ static struct kmem_cache *nfs_rdata_cachep;
static struct nfs_pgio_header *nfs_readhdr_alloc(void)
{
- struct nfs_pgio_header *p = kmem_cache_zalloc(nfs_rdata_cachep, GFP_KERNEL);
+ struct nfs_pgio_header *p;
+ struct page *page;
- if (p)
+ page = alloc_page(GFP_KERNEL);
+ if (!page)
+ return ERR_PTR(-ENOMEM);
+
+ p = kmem_cache_zalloc(nfs_rdata_cachep, GFP_KERNEL);
+ if (p) {
p->rw_mode = FMODE_READ;
+ p->res.scratch = page;
+ }
return p;
}
static void nfs_readhdr_free(struct nfs_pgio_header *rhdr)
{
+ __free_page(rhdr->res.scratch);
kmem_cache_free(nfs_rdata_cachep, rhdr);
}
diff --git a/include/linux/nfs_xdr.h b/include/linux/nfs_xdr.h
index d63cb862d58e..e0a1c97f11a9 100644
--- a/include/linux/nfs_xdr.h
+++ b/include/linux/nfs_xdr.h
@@ -659,6 +659,7 @@ struct nfs_pgio_res {
struct nfs_fattr * fattr;
__u64 count;
__u32 op_status;
+ struct page * scratch;
union {
struct {
unsigned int replen; /* used by read */
